<reasoning>
Identify the physical force acting on the ball
Using the Universal Law of Gravitation knowledge point
\[
F = G \frac{m_1 m_2}{r^2}
\]
The Earth exerts a continuous downward gravitational pull on any object with mass near its surface.
Explain why the ball must return
Using the Universal Law of Gravitation knowledge point
\[
a = g \approx 9.8 \text{ m/s}^2
\]
This gravitational force accelerates the ball downward, slowing its upward rise to a stop and pulling it back to the ground.
</reasoning>
